Summertime composed in 1934 by George Gerswin
Lyrics by DuBose Heyward (based on the novel Porgy)
The chords used adapted for guitar from a keyboard rendition.
I think they sound nice on Guitar too
I could not find them online so that's why I'm put them here.
I could not find the Gm79 chord anywhere but I think this should work,
you can also keep playing the normal Gm and D7 instead.
Jazz substitute chords:
Gm79: 353365
D7#5#9: x54566
